Output 93da347857adefc99f61ebd737769e446149ec949a0eafa92f656a570b04e625:9

value
71824982
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a2f7a7496fd2ea43e438e5f2a330f97a7744eb6 OP_EQUAL
address
MAHcgGfAB1sYNvhhnHQRsBmazdUKnGZhfw
transaction
93da347857adefc99f61ebd737769e446149ec949a0eafa92f656a570b04e625
spent
true